Navigating the Journey: A Comprehensive Guide to Private Assessments for ADHD
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ental condition that affects millions of people worldwide, crossing any age, gender, and socioeconomic borders. While awareness of the condition has actually grown significantly over the last years, the infrastructure for identifying it has actually often had a hard time to keep pace. For many individuals and households, the journey toward a diagnosis begins with a crucial choice: whether to wait on public healthcare services or to pursue a private assessment.
This guide checks out the intricacies of private ADHD assessments, offering a helpful summary of the procedure, the costs involved, and the factors to consider when seeking a private medical diagnosis.
Comprehending the Need for Assessment
ADHD is defined by relentless patterns of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ity that interfere with everyday operating or advancement. For children, this might manifest as trouble focusing in school; for adults, it frequently presents as obstacles with time management, executive dysfunction, and emotional guideline.
A formal assessment is necessary not only for a diagnosis however to unlock access to tailored assistance, consisting of medication, office adjustments, and specialized healing interventions. When public health waitlists extend into years instead of months, private assessments provide a crucial option for those requiring prompt clearness.
Public vs. Private: Choosing the Right Path
The decision to seek a private assessment often comes from the limitations of public health care systems. To assist weigh the choices, the following table outlines the essential distinctions between public (such as the NHS in the UK or regional health boards elsewhere) and private paths.
Table 1: Comparing Public and Private ADHD Assessments
| Function | Public Healthcare Assessment | Private Healthcare Assessment |
|---|---|---|
| Wait Times | Can vary from 1 to 5+ years depending on the area. | Normally 1 to 4 weeks, depending upon the center. |
| Expense | Free at the point of gain access to (tax-funded). | Varieties from ₤ 500 to ₤ 2,500+ (plus expenses for follow-ups). |
| Option of Clinician | Minimal; appointed based on local company schedule. | High; clients can look into and choose specific experts. |
| Consultation Duration | Frequently limited by rigorous scientific time slots. | Usually longer and more thorough consultations. |
| Prescription Access | Standardized; expenses covered by public system. | Requires "Shared Care" for public system protection; otherwise, Private ADHD Assessment Online costs apply. |
The Process of a Private ADHD Assessment
A robust private assessment is not a single discussion however a multi-stage scientific assessment. To stay valid and appreciated by other doctor, private assessments must follow recognized clinical standards, such as the NICE (National Institute for Health and Care Excellence) standards in the UK or the DSM-5 criteria globally.
1. Pre-Assessment Screening
Before the main consultation, patients are typically asked to finish numerous standardized questionnaires. These assist the clinician understand the severity of signs and eliminate other co-occurring conditions like anxiety or depression.
2. The Clinical Interview
The core of the assessment is a deep-dive interview with a specialist, such as a Consultant Psychiatrist or a Specialist Psychologist. For adults, this involves a retrospective take a look at childhood behavior, as ADHD symptoms should have been present before age 12 to satisfy diagnostic requirements.
3. Informant Reports
ADHD assessment is holistic. Clinicians typically request input from "informants"-- people who know the patient well.
- For kids: Reports from instructors and moms and dads.
- For grownups: Questionnaires finished by a partner, parent, or long-term buddy.
4. Psychometric Testing (Optional however Common)
Some private clinics utilize computer-based tests (like the QbTest) to measure attention, impulsivity, and motor activity objectively compared to a standardized age group.
5. The Diagnostic Report
Following the examination, the clinician provides a detailed report. This includes the official medical diagnosis (if applicable), a summary of the proof found, and advised next actions for treatment.
What to Look for in a Private Provider
Not all Best Private ADHD Assessment UK centers are equivalent. It is essential to ensure that the assessment will be recognized by other doctor, especially if the patient intends to transfer their care back to a public GP for long-term prescriptions.
Key considerations include:
- Accreditation: Are the clinicians registered with relevant bodies (e.g., GMC, HCPC, or different national psychological societies)?
- Multi-disciplinary Approach: Does the center have access to psychiatrists, psychologists, and specialized nurses?
- Great Guideline Compliance: Does the assessment follow the "Gold Standard" of diagnostic procedures?
- Shared Care Potential: Will the center help in establishing a "Shared Care Agreement" (SCA) with a GP?
The Costs Involved
The financial dedication for a private ADHD assessment extends beyond the initial medical diagnosis. It is necessary for people to budget for the entire journey.
Table 2: Typical Breakdown of Private Costs
| Service Component | Estimated Cost Range |
|---|---|
| Initial Assessment & & Report | ₤ 600-- ₤ 1,500 |
| Follow-up Titration Appointments | ₤ 150-- ₤ 300 per session |
| Private Medication Costs | ₤ 50-- ₤ 150 per month |
| Annual Review/Check-ups | ₤ 200-- ₤ 400 annually |
Life After Diagnosis: The Treatment Pathway
A medical diagnosis is typically described by patients as a "lightbulb minute," offering a brand-new lens through which to see previous battles. Nevertheless, the assessment is simply the beginning point. Post-diagnostic care normally falls under numerous categories:
- Pharmacological Intervention: Stimulant or non-stimulant medications that help control neurotransmitters in the brain.
- Psychoeducation: Learning about how the ADHD brain works to minimize self-stigma.
- ADHD Coaching: Practical methods for organization, time management, and "body doubling."
-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): Helping to handle the psychological dysregulation and negative thought patterns often connected with undiagnosed ADHD.
The Importance of Shared Care Agreements
One of the most complex aspects of a Private Assessment For Adhd (Output.Jsbin.Com) is the shift of care. In many regions, when a patient is steady on their medication (a procedure called titration), the private clinician might ask for a Shared Care Agreement with the client's main care physician (GP).
Under this contract, the GP takes control of the prescribing of the medication (at public healthcare rates), while the private expert remains accountable for the yearly review and total management of the condition. It is necessary to confirm with a GP beforehand if they want to accept a private diagnosis, as some practices have stringent policies relating to Private ADHD Assessment Adult-to-public transfers.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Is a private ADHD diagnosis as valid as one from a public health provider?
Yes, offered the assessment is brought out by a certified professional (such as a Consultant Psychiatrist) and follows acknowledged clinical standards like NICE or the DSM-5. The majority of companies and universities recognize private diagnoses from certified clinicians.
2. Can I get a private assessment and after that get my medication from my GP?
This is possible through a Shared Care Agreement (SCA). Nevertheless, it is not guaranteed. Clients should first undergo "titration" independently to discover the ideal dose, and their GP must accept the shared care arrangement. It is extremely suggested to speak to your GP before reserving a private assessment.
3. For how long does a private ADHD assessment take?
While the wait for an appointment may be simply a couple of weeks, the assessment itself usually takes between 90 minutes and 3 hours. This might be split over two sessions. The composed report is usually delivered 1 to 2 weeks after the final interview.

4. Do I need a recommendation from my GP to see a private professional?
For the most part, no. Numerous private ADHD centers permit self-referral. However, having a summary of your medical history from your GP can be advantageous for the professional during the assessment process.
5. What takes place if the assessment concludes that I do not have ADHD?
A professional assessment is created to be unbiased. If a clinician identifies a client does not satisfy the criteria for ADHD Private, they will often suggest alternative descriptions for the symptoms, such as sleep apnea, injury, anxiety, or other neurodivergent qualities like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D).
